Encore Capital Group Announces First Quarter 2016 Financial Results
May 10, 2016 4:07 PM EDTGAAP EPS from continuing operations increases 11% to $1.12Non-GAAP Economic EPS from continuing operations increases 13% to $1.31
SAN DIEGO, May 10, 2016 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Encore Capital Group, Inc. (NASDAQ: ECPG), an international specialty finance company providing debt recovery solutions for consumers and property owners across a broad range of assets, today reported consolidated financial results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2016.
